How to Buy and Sell Real Estate in Beirut with Ease

Beirut, with its rich history and vibrant culture, has become an attractive destination for real estate investment. Whether you’re looking to buy or sell property in this bustling city, understanding the process can lead to a smoother transaction. Here is a comprehensive guide on how to buy and sell real estate in Beirut with ease.

Understanding the Real Estate Market in Beirut

Before diving into the buying or selling process, it’s crucial to have a good grasp of the current real estate market in Beirut. The market can vary widely by neighborhood, type of property, and economic conditions. Conduct thorough research or consult with local real estate experts to understand pricing trends and demand.

Buying Real Estate in Beirut

1. Determine Your Budget

Your first step in buying real estate in Beirut is to establish a budget. Consider all costs involved, including property price, taxes, registration fees, notary fees, and potential renovation costs.

2. Choose the Right Neighborhood

Beirut is home to diverse neighborhoods, each with its unique charm. Research areas based on your lifestyle and needs. Popular neighborhoods like Gemmayze and Achrafieh offer a lively atmosphere, while more suburban areas may provide a tranquil environment.

3. Engage a Real Estate Agent

Partnering with a qualified real estate agent can simplify the process. They can help you navigate available listings, negotiate prices, and guide you through legal requirements.

4. Conduct Property Inspections

Before finalizing your purchase, conduct a thorough inspection of the property. Look for structural issues, plumbing problems, and any maintenance needs. This step can save you from unexpected expenses later on.

5. Secure Financing

If you require financing, approach local banks to understand mortgage options available to you. Ensure you gather all necessary documents and have your credit assessed ahead of time.

6. Finalize the Purchase

Once you’ve found your desired property, make an offer. If accepted, you’ll need to sign a sales agreement. Follow through with necessary legal procedures, which may include registering the property and paying any applicable fees.

Selling Real Estate in Beirut

1. Set a Competitive Price

To sell your property efficiently, start by determining its market value. Consider recent sales of similar properties in your area. A real estate agent can provide a comparative market analysis to help you price it competitively.

2. Prepare Your Property

Enhancing your property’s appeal can significantly impact the sale. Consider staging, decluttering, and making necessary repairs to attract potential buyers. First impressions are crucial in real estate.

3. Market Your Property

Utilizing various marketing channels will increase your property’s visibility. Create an attractive online listing, take high-quality photos, and consider using social media platforms to reach a broader audience.

4. Be Ready for Negotiations

Expect negotiations once potential buyers show interest. Be prepared to discuss terms and be flexible where possible. Having an experienced real estate agent can help you navigate these discussions effectively.

5. Complete the Sale

Once you have a buyer, finalize the sale by signing a sales agreement. Ensure all legal documentation is complete and that you comply with any required procedures to transfer ownership.
